No on judge, Senator
I recently read in The Politico that Sen. Ken Salazar has expressed some reservations about his vote in favor of Chief Justice John Roberts’ appointment to the Supreme Court.
Salazar has a record of voting, not only in favor of Roberts, but also in favor of many of President Bush’s judicial nominees whose records reveal a disturbing hostility for environmental protections, consumers and individual rights.
It is time for Salazar to stand up for a fair and independent judiciary. He should oppose the nomination of Judge Leslie Southwick to the 5th Circuit.
Pamela Elsner, Leadville
